Sécurité Web pour les Développeurs : Protégez Vos Applications des Attaques

Objectifs de la formation :

À la fin de cette formation, les participants seront en mesure de :

  1. Comprendre les principaux vecteurs d’attaque et les vulnérabilités courantes dans les applications web.
  2. Appliquer des techniques de sécurisation pour prévenir les attaques les plus courantes, telles que l’injection de code, les failles d’authentification, et les attaques de session.
  3. Mettre en place des mécanismes de protection des données sensibles et des communications sécurisées.
  4. Gérer les autorisations et les contrôles d’accès de manière efficace.
  5. Identifier et corriger les problèmes liés à la sécurité des fichiers et des téléchargements.
  6. Gérer les erreurs et les logs de manière sécurisée pour éviter la divulgation d’informations sensibles.
  7. Adopter une approche proactive en ce qui concerne la mise à jour des composants et des dépendances pour maintenir la sécurité de l’application.

Contenu de la formation :

Module 1 : Introduction à la Sécurité Web

  • Comprendre les enjeux de la sécurité web
  • Les types d’attaques courantes

Module 2 : Injection de Code

  • SQL Injection
  • Cross-Site Scripting (XSS)
  • Cross-Site Request Forgery (CSRF)

Module 3 : Authentification et Gestion des Sessions

  • Bonnes pratiques pour l’authentification
  • Gestion des mots de passe sécurisée
  • Sessions et tokens de sécurité

Module 4 : Sécurité des Données

  • Chiffrement des données
  • Protection contre l’exposition de données sensibles
  • Sécurité des API

Module 5 : Contrôle d’Accès et Autorisation

  • Gestion des rôles et des permissions
  • Principe du moindre privilège
  • OAuth et OpenID Connect

Module 6 : Sécurité des Fichiers et Téléchargements

  • Gestion sécurisée des fichiers téléchargés
  • Prévention des téléchargements malveillants

Module 7 : Gestion des Erreurs et des Logs

  • Eviter la divulgation d’informations sensibles
  • Journalisation sécurisée

Module 8 : Mise à Jour et Gestion des Dépendances

  • Importance des mises à jour de sécurité
  • Gestion des bibliothèques tierces

Résultats attendus de la formation :

À la fin de la formation, les participants seront capables de développer des applications web sécurisées, de réduire les vulnérabilités de sécurité, et d’appliquer des bonnes pratiques pour prévenir les attaques. Ils seront également en mesure d’incorporer la sécurité dès le début du processus de développement.

Point fort de la formation :

L’un des points forts de cette formation est son approche pratique. Les participants auront l’occasion de mettre en pratique les concepts de sécurité web à travers des exercices concrets et des études de cas réels. De plus, la formation sera constamment mise à jour pour refléter les dernières tendances en matière de sécurité web, garantissant ainsi que les développeurs sont bien préparés à faire face aux menaces actuelles et émergentes.

Formation active :

  • Quiz
  • Exercise
  • Mise en pratique
  • Revenir sur un concept
  • Rétroaction du cours

5 Critères de l’offre :

  • Une solution cohérente : qui intègre tous les aspects nécessaires à votre réussite.
  • Des résultats chiffrés : nous utilisons des indicateurs clés de performance pour vous fournir des données chiffrées sur les progrès réalisés.
  • Un problème précis : identification des défis spécifiques auxquels vous êtes confrontés et des solutions sur mesure pour les résoudre.
  • Une garantie solide de satisfaction : notre formation vous propose une solution complète pour améliorer votre entreprise.
  • Assurance d’un succès durable : mise en œuvre de chaque étape par notre équipe expert qualifiés.

Nous avons formé avec succès plus de 1000 personnes, les aidant à développer leurs compétences, à évoluer professionnellement et à atteindre leurs objectifs entrepreneuriaux. Notre approche cohérente et nos résultats chiffrés démontrent l’efficacité de notre formation. De plus, nous offrons un bilan de compétences pour déterminer vos objectifs et identifier les domaines de développement.

Obtenez le pack “Développez vos compétences” avec ces 5 avantages :

  • Bilan de compétences optimisé pour déterminer vos acquis maintenant vers vos prochains objectifs
  • Formation personnalisée.
  • Cas pratiques avec une communauté d’entraides.
  • Certification reconnue par l’Etat.
  • Continuez à évoluer avec l’Intelligence Artificielle.

Avez-vous pris en compte la consigne concernant les offres affiliées ?

N’oubliez pas que nous offrons également des avantages affiliés pour nos formations. Vous pouvez bénéficier de remises exclusives allant jusqu’à 20% ou même d’un essai gratuit de 7 jours sur certaines plateformes partenaires. Cliquez ici pour vous inscrire et découvrir toutes les opportunités qui s’offrent à vous : Inscrivez-vous maintenant.

Continuez à évoluer après la formation avec un suivi grâce à l’Intelligence Artificielle. Ce qui est intéressant, c’est que même après la formation, vous demeurez au sein de notre communauté grâce à notre espace membre où vous pourrez répondre à toutes vos questions.

Pour recevoir notre Guide de subvention, remplissez le formulaire ci-dessous.